Butcher steps up at Motherwell

Members

Former England defender Terry Butcher has replaced Eric Black as Motherwell FC manager.

Future imperfect at Fir Park 
Black quit together with chief executive Pat Nevin, as Motherwell chairman John Boyle put the Fir Park club up for sale. "At a board meeting earlier today the directors agreed to seek a court order placing the club in interim administration," Boyle said. "It does not mean the end of Motherwell Football Club and the club is not in liquidation. However, a financial restructuring of the club will take place."

Previous experience 
Butcher had been working as assistant to Black since October, when the pair took over from Billy Davies. His previous managerial experience came with spells at Coventry City FC and Sunderland AFC in the early 1990s.
